UK van rental

Hi all,
After getting quotes I've decided to move my belongings back to the UK myself. However, after Christmas I will already be in the UK so need a company who will let me rent a Bedford van and come collect my things. I have been searching on the net for ages and can't find someone who will let me take a vehicle outside the UK. Does anyone know of a company?
